CHATSWORTH HOUSE, Chatsworth Park, Chatsworth, Derbyshire. A view from river level looking through one of the arches of the Three Arch Bridge over the River Derwent in Chatsworth Park, looking east towards the early eighteenth century west facade of Chatsworth House. Photographed by John Gay in 1959. Discover Historic England images to buy as prints, wall art or for licensing. Find your favourite places or explore our collections. © Historic England
